As we work our way through this first letter to the Thessalonians, it is important for us to define our terms as we did last week in explaining the Will of God. It is also imperative for us to understand the meaning and function of this doctrine of Sanctification. Paul addresses it many times throughout his writings and it is translated as both holiness and sanctification. So what is the Bible describing when it uses the term Sanctification? Sanctification is your progressive growth in holiness (being set apart to Jesus); progressive sanctification is essential for every true believer!
Throughout the letters to the Thessalonians, Paul writes to encourage these believers through his pastoral words of comfort, instruction and exhortation. He writes of his relationship and love for the church; he encourages them to grow in their faith, to increase in their love for God and one another and to hope in the God who controls not just their future but their present circumstances.
